Instructions

  • Place all filling ingredients in a food processor. Process until well combined. 
    Transfer the chocolate mixture to a bowl and place in the refrigerator to let it set for 30 minutes.
    Remove from refrigerator. Roll into 1-inch balls with a small cookie scoop.
    Dip truffles in the coating.
    Place the truffles on a plate and transfer them in the refrigerator until solid – about 30 minutes.
